Will Mainente, Writer

On January 5th and 7th the Oratory Prep Mock Trial team faced off in the opening round of the Union County Mock Trial Tournament.  Oratory Prep has dominated this tournament over the past decade winning 8 County Championships.  This year is no different, as the team is bound for their 3rd straight County Title.  The layout of the tournament is as follows: each team has four matches over two days, the plaintiff has two and the defense has two each versing an unidentified high school in the county.  Since there are twelve competing teams in the tournament, for a team to have a guaranteed place in the Semi-Finals they need to win all four of their matchups or go 3-1 and advance on total number of points accumulated.  Oratory Prep won every single one of their matches, annihilating each of their opponents because they were exceptionally prepared.  The Plaintiff team was lead by attorneys Joe Bizub and Christian Gonzalez who each had superb performances.  On the other side, the Defense was lead by Connor Briggs and Justin Rodriguez who both displayed an exceptional presentation of the case to the courtroom.  The OP Mock Trial Team has advanced to the county semi-finals at the Union County Courthouse in Elizabeth on Monday January, 26.   Wish the team good luck as they search for a second State Championship.
